简体中文简体中文
EnglishEnglish
简体中文简体中文

揭秘群排名软件源码:核心技术揭秘与风险防范

2025-01-03 02:52:22

随着互联网的飞速发展,各种软件工具层出不穷。其中,群排名软件凭借其高效便捷的特点,在各类社交平台中扮演着重要角色。然而,关于群排名软件源码的讨论一直备受关注。本文将深入解析群排名软件源码的核心技术,并探讨其潜在风险及防范措施。

一、群排名软件源码概述

1.群排名软件定义

群排名软件是一种用于在社交平台上对群组进行排名的工具。通过分析群组的活跃度、成员数量、话题热度等多个维度,为用户提供一个直观的群组排名榜单。

2.群排名软件源码价值

群排名软件源码具有极高的价值,因为它包含了软件的核心算法、数据处理逻辑、界面设计等关键信息。掌握源码可以帮助用户了解软件的运作原理,进行二次开发或定制化需求。

二、群排名软件源码核心技术

1.数据采集与处理

群排名软件需要从社交平台获取大量数据,包括群组信息、成员信息、话题热度等。源码中通常会包含以下技术:

(1)网络爬虫:通过模拟用户行为,从社交平台获取数据。

(2)数据清洗:对采集到的数据进行筛选、去重、格式化等处理。

(3)数据存储:将处理后的数据存储到数据库中,便于后续分析。

2.排名算法

排名算法是群排名软件的核心技术,决定了排名结果的准确性。常见的排名算法有:

(1)基于活跃度的排名:根据群组的发帖量、回复量等指标进行排名。

(2)基于成员数量的排名:根据群组成员总数进行排名。

(3)基于话题热度的排名:根据群组话题的热度、关注度等指标进行排名。

3.界面设计

界面设计是用户体验的重要组成部分。源码中通常会包含以下技术:

(1)前端技术:如HTML、CSS、JavaScript等,用于实现页面布局、交互效果。

(2)后端技术:如PHP、Python、Java等,用于处理用户请求、数据存储等。

三、群排名软件源码潜在风险

1.数据安全问题

群排名软件需要获取大量用户数据,包括个人信息、群组信息等。若源码泄露,可能导致用户隐私泄露、群组信息被恶意利用等风险。

2.竞争对手获取核心算法

掌握群排名软件源码的竞争对手可以分析其算法,进行优化或模仿,从而在市场上取得优势。

3.软件被滥用

部分不法分子可能利用群排名软件源码,进行恶意排名、刷量等违法行为,损害市场秩序。

四、防范措施

1.数据加密与脱敏

对用户数据进行加密和脱敏处理,降低数据泄露风险。

2.源码保护

对源码进行加密、混淆等技术处理,防止他人逆向工程。

3.法律法规约束

遵守相关法律法规,加强版权保护,打击侵权行为。

4.安全监测与预警

建立安全监测体系,及时发现并处理潜在风险。

总之,群排名软件源码具有重要的研究价值。了解其核心技术有助于我们更好地利用这一工具,但同时也需关注潜在风险,采取有效措施加以防范。在享受科技带来的便利的同时,我们要时刻保持警惕,维护网络安全和用户权益。